
Burgess Owens
Profile
Burgess Owens is an American politician and former professional football player who has served as the U.S. representative for Utah's 4th congressional district since 2021. Before entering politics, he played as a safety in the NFL for ten seasons, winning Super Bowl XV with the Oakland Raiders in 1980. A member of the Republican Party, Owens is known for his conservative political views, his advocacy for business deregulation, and his work as the CEO of a nonprofit dedicated to supporting troubled youth. He has announced that he will not seek re-election in 2026.
